Dominion Investment Securities is a full-service investment firm offering a range of financial products and services to individuals, families, and institutions. They position themselves as a provider of personalized financial advice and tailored investment strategies, aiming to help clients achieve their specific financial goals. Their core business revolves around wealth management. This encompasses services like retirement planning, estate planning, college savings plans, and general investment management. Dominion emphasizes a consultative approach, meaning they work closely with clients to understand their risk tolerance, time horizon, and financial aspirations before recommending any investment solutions. They typically offer a diverse selection of investment vehicles, including stocks, bonds, mutual funds, exchange-traded funds (ETFs), and potentially alternative investments depending on the client’s profile and the firm’s capabilities. Dominion’s investment management philosophy is often rooted in a long-term perspective. They advocate for diversification across asset classes to mitigate risk and aim to generate consistent returns over time. While specific strategies vary based on individual client needs, they might employ strategies like value investing, growth investing, or a blend of both. Active management is a key component, suggesting they have in-house or affiliated analysts who actively research and select investments. Beyond wealth management, Dominion may also offer services like financial planning seminars, educational workshops, and access to market research and insights. They strive to empower clients with the knowledge and resources necessary to make informed financial decisions. The firm’s structure can vary. Some Dominion Investment Securities operate as independent broker-dealers, while others may be affiliated with larger financial institutions. Regardless, they are generally required to adhere to regulations set forth by the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A), ensuring a certain level of oversight and consumer protection. Transparency is paramount. Dominion should clearly disclose its fees and any potential conflicts of interest. Clients should understand how the firm is compensated, whether it’s through commissions, advisory fees based on assets under management, or a combination of both. Choosing the right investment firm is a crucial decision. Potential clients should carefully evaluate Dominion Investment Securities based on factors like the firm’s reputation, the experience and qualifications of its advisors, the range of services offered, the fee structure, and the overall client service experience. It is also vital to research any disciplinary actions or regulatory issues associated with the firm or its representatives through FINRA’s BrokerCheck tool. Ultimately, the best investment firm is one that aligns with your individual needs and provides the level of service and expertise you require to confidently pursue your financial goals.
